The menu of Red Hook from Brisbane contains about 55 different dishes and drinks. On average you pay about A$7 for a dish / drink.
Red Hook is a hidden gem in the CBD, offering a chill alfresco dining experience with great promos throughout the week. The Philly cheesesteak burger and Grandmaster burger are highlights, although some dishes were a bit inconsistent. The service is top-notch, making the dining experience enjoyable. The variety of burgers, fries, and other menu items ensure there is something for everyone. From the juicy Shaolin Chicken Burger to the flavorful Brooklyn Cheeseburger, each dish is packed with deliciousness. With fast delivery options available, Red Hook is a must-visit for burger lovers in Brisbane.

Great food and very nice staff. The burgers came out extremely fast. There beef in the burgers is seasoned really well. I reccomend having the Soul burger and the resoloution breaker burger. Will return next time i come to brisbane.
Best spot for a naughty lunch treat. Grand master flash is the way to go. Love the vibe and tunes at lunch. Pity the chips don't seem to have as much 'vinegar' flavour as they used to.
Had the Brooklyn Cheeseburger and the Campion Fries. the burger and fries tasted really nice but they were both very pricey considering the portions.
